"Royal Hunt's 2-disc release Double Live in Japan is a live retrospective of the band's time with vocalist DC Cooper. Recorded before the band fired the amazing vocalist, this double album is the only chance most of us ever had to hear what Royal Hunt with DC sounded like live. DC's voice is so clear and powerful live, and has this emotion that the studio discs just don't catch. He really shines when performing.



The first disc is a collection of songs that were previously available on the band's previous live release, the import-only 1996. The second disc, also previously released, is the band's Paradox - Closing the Chapter album, a live performance of the band's Paradox album in its entirety. The first CD is the better of the two, as it features songs from the band's first three studio albums. Hearing DC sing songs from the albums the band made prior to his joining them is just a real treat. They perform a great mix of material from Land of Broken Hearts, Clown in the Mirror, and my favorite album - Moving Target. The Paradox disc, while still a great live performance, lacks the variety and crowd interaction that was present on disc 1. It's still great stuff, and classic DC Cooper; just not as exciting as the first disc.



Given that the material on Double Live in Japan was already available, at least overseas, I have to assume that this package was intended for American fans that wouldn't typically be able to acquire the earlier import versions. Casual fans should be pleased with this release, but die-hard Royal Hunt or DC Cooper fans owe it to themselves to seek out the 1996 live album to get the best possible live performance.
